Mr. Daniel Garner
About me
I was born and raised in Green Bay, WI (Titletown, USA, toilet paper capitol of the world) where I grew up hunting, fishing, sailing and working in my family's limestone mill. At 13, I went to high school in New York, and there, began writing poetry and getting into ridiculous, unwinnable debates with my friends. When I was 16, I sailed across the Atlantic ocean with my dad, brother and two friends. It was there, in the middle of that vast ocean, right in the middle of a huge storm, that I realized just how insignificant I was in comparison to how huge nature was, and I fell in love with the world for the first time. I also became attuned to how fragile life is. I went to Middlebury College in Vermont for my undergraduate degrees in English Literature and Studio Art. I specialized in engraving metal by hand. While there, I made ends meet by shearing sheep in the winter and working as crew on sailboats in Europe during the summers. After graduation, I decided that I needed to become a farmer and so, naturally, moved to Hawaii where I grew water lilies and lotuses, kept bees, milked goats and managed a taro farm. I spent my free time spear fishing, free diving and hunting wild boars. Needing a break from paradise, I then moved to Colorado where I managed a business collecting and restoring antique printing presses in Silverton, a teeny town at 9800 feet elevation. One night, deep in winter, I woke up and I knew that I had to become a teacher, so I did. This will be my 17th year teaching English, though in my last school and in FH, I've also taught Aerospace Design and coached the Aerospace Engineering team to four world championships at NASA (one here in Friday Harbor!). I am also the Advisor to the FHHS National Honor Society. While not at school, I'm an active parent of two kids, am involved with 4H and enjoy raising sheep, fishing, crabbing, boating, playing the fiddle, and making art.
I’m looking forward to an amazing year!
